As an Electrical Maintenance Engineer, you will support the maintenance, fault finding, and repair of electrical systems and production equipment within a busy industrial environment. Working on a rotating four-shift pattern, you will help ensure manufacturing operations run safely, efficiently, and with minimal downtime.

The Electrical Maintenance Engineer role will involve:

  • Carrying out routine maintenance on electrical equipment
  • Finding and fixing faults on machines and control systems
  • Responding quickly to breakdowns to keep production running
  • Supporting equipment installation and upgrades
  • Following health & safety rules at all times

The Electrical Maintenance Engineer will ideally have the following attributes:

  • NVQ Level 3 or equivalent in Electrical Engineering / Maintenance
  • Experience in industrial or manufacturing maintenance
  • Good fault-finding and problem-solving skills
  • Ability to read and interpret wiring diagrams and schematics
  • Comfortable working on a four-shift rotating pattern (days and nights)
  • Committed to health & safety and quality standards
